[TEXTILE]. [LAFAYETTE, Marie Joseph Gilbert du Motier, Marquis de (1757-1834)]. Printed textile with overall pattern of small circular portraits of Lafayette in uniform, alternating with small American Eagles and swirling foliage and berries. [N.p., 1876].

9 x 9¼ in. Cotton printed in red, blue and tan, edges neatly hemmed. Preserved in a sunken mat with marbled edges, glazed in a fine wood frame. Unexamined out of frame.

Finely printed yard goods, produced for the Centennial celebrations. H.R. Collins, Threads of History, 1979, no. 392.
